As used in the Oklahoma Highway Remediation and Cleanup Services Act:
- 1. "Highway remediation and cleanup service" means the removal of cargo involved in and the containment, removal or remediation of spills occurring as the result of a collision involving a truck, truck-tractor, trailer, or any combination thereof;
- 2. "Executive Director" means the Executive Director of the Department of Environmental Quality;
- 3. "Department" means the Department of Environmental Quality; and
- 4. "Operator" means any person owning, operating or engaging in a highway remediation and cleanup service.
Laws 2006, SB 1938, c. 243, § 3, eff. November 1, 2006.
